Fortnite Loot Change: Pump & Holo Twister Vaulted, New Weapons Arrive

Fortnite is all set to announce a massive loot change. Reports are coming out that the Holo Twister and the Sentinel Pump will get vaulted soon. While the two weapons are quite popular in the game, these upcoming changes can shake up the meta of Fortnite.

The Holo Twister Assault Rifle is a fully automatic, medium- to long-range weapon introduced in Fortnite Chapter 6: Season 1. It features a Holo-13 Optic scope, providing precise aiming capabilities. The rifle is effective in various combat scenarios due to its moderate rate of fire and ease of control. Players can acquire the Rare variant by purchasing it from NPCs like Bushranger, Mizuki, or Doughberman for 200 Bars.

The Pump Shotgun is a classic Fortnite weapon known for its high damage output in close-quarters combat. It has undergone several vaulting and unvaulting cycles throughout the game’s history. Notably, the Pump Shotgun returned in the Fortnite OG mode, which was released on December 6, 2024. The weapon has been available in various rarities, with its design based on real-life shotguns like the Remington 870 and SPAS-12.

According to popular Fortnite leaker HYPEX, the Twin Mag Assault Rifle, Scoped Burst SMG, and the Infiltrator Pump Shotgun are reportedly set to make a comeback. It’s a bit of a trade-off, really. We’re losing the Sentinel Pump, but we’re getting another pump in its place.

​The Twin Mag Assault Rifle is a fully automatic weapon in Fortnite, first introduced during Chapter 4 Season 4 in 2023. It features a unique twin magazine design, allowing for rapid reloading between its two magazines. Each magazine holds 20 rounds, resulting in a total magazine size of 40 rounds. The weapon boasts a fire rate of 5.4 rounds per second, making it effective in medium-range engagements.​
